在Swift中为iOS开发时,我可以将属性和约束配置为仅适用于某些大小的类。例如,如果水平约束,我可以将视图的宽度修改为200,如果是水平约束,则可以修改为400。或者我可以adapt a stack view to be either horizontal or vertical based on the size class。
我检查了文档和SO,并且在React Native中找不到相似的功能。它存在吗?如果是这样,我该如何使用它?
答案 0 :(得分:0)
该功能不是React Native的一部分,因为React Native使用Yoga,这是一种布局引擎,与基于约束的iOS自动布局引擎完全不同。 您可以使用React Native来根据屏幕的宽度或高度使用百分比来管理尺寸和边距。 这类似于我们开发响应式网页的方式。
如果您想进一步了解此主题,我可以建议您article